Unescaped left brace in regex is deprecated, passed through in regex

Daniel Schepler <dschepler <at> gmail.com> writes:
> With the recent release of Perl 5.26.0, this warning has become an
> error, so automake doesn't work at all on any packages. For example,
> with libvncserver-0.9.11 (which doesn't provide any release tarball
> with pregenerated autotools):
>
> ...
> autoreconf: running: automake --add-missing --copy
> Unescaped left brace in regex is illegal here in regex; marked by <--
> HERE in m/\${ <-- HERE ([6 \t=:={}]+)}/ at /usr/bin/automake line
> 3936.
> autoreconf: automake failed with exit status: 255
What version of Automake are you running?
I suspect this issue has already been fixed in the Git repository, see:
https://git.savannah.gnu.org/cgit/automake.git/commit/?h=micro&id=13f00eb4493c217269b76614759e452d8302955e
This will be fixed in the next micro release, that I expect to be able
to make this summer.
